media: Save the last 10 frames' timestamp in MPEG4Writer for debugging.

Save both decode timestamp and presentation timestamp.

Test: Hack the writer to dump out the timestamps after recording 20 frames.
Bug: 33882616

void MPEG4Writer::Track::dumpTimeStamps() {
    ALOGE("Dumping %s track's last 10 frames timestamp ", getTrackType());
    std::string timeStampString;
    for (std::list<std::pair<int64_t, int64_t>>::iterator num = mTimestampDebugHelper.begin();
            num != mTimestampDebugHelper.end(); ++num) {
        timeStampString += "(" + std::to_string(num->first)+
                "us, " + std::to_string(num->second) + "us) ";
    }
    ALOGE("%s", timeStampString.c_str());
}
